i applied through a person who works there and therefore got a quick response. first round was online coding skills test. it consisted of 2 tasks and time limit of 75 minutes. first task: given a string you must split into a minimal number of substrings in such a way that no letter occurs more than once in each substring. second task : 2 frogs that want to jump away and u need to return the longest distance

implement a dictionary where you have set,get and setAll, all in O(1)
The hiring process consists of a HackerRank home exam, followed by three technical interviews covering LeetCode-style problems and system architecture. Once this is done, you will have a final HR interview.

I had a technical interview where I was asked to solve the classic 'Climbing Stairs' problem (LeetCode #70), which is a dynamic programming question based on the Fibonacci sequence.

The process started with an online HackerRank assessment. The main coding question involved partitioning an array of server capacities into K contiguous groups while minimizing the maximum group sum. The solution required binary search on the answer combined with a greedy validation function. The assessment focused on algorithms, problem solving, and time complexity analysis.

Given an array representing server capacities and an integer K, divide the array into K contiguous groups such that the largest group sum is minimized. Return the minimum possible value of the maximum group sum.
